Remote Start stopped working....

I'm sure this has been posted but here it goes. I have noticed over the last couple of months that my 06 HHR LT has sometimes been starting hard. 1st problem. 2nd problem is that now the remote start has stopped. Any ideas at first it would crank and not start while doing this and now it is doing nothing dosent even try to start. I have years of experience working on car electronics so any suggestions on how to fix this would be greatly appreciated. The key fobs still work the locks and the check engine light is not on. The car has 33000 miles on it and otherwise is in perfect working order.

My wifes did the same, just a buzz or whirr when trying the remote start. Disconnected battery to reset the BCM and all was well.
Maybe this will help I hope.

Another possibility is you might have a stored code. Disconnecting the battery cleared it, then starting it reset the code so the remote start is disabled again. I had that problem with mine.

I had the same problem took it to the dealer said that the middle brake light was unplug. They plug it back in and started right up. So check you tail lights.
